The Gerewol festival is a vibrant and colorful courtship ritual celebrated by the Wodaabe people of Niger, showcasing beauty and cultural identity through music, dance, and elaborate attire. This festival is a crucial part of their social fabric, as it allows young men to attract potential brides and demonstrate their physical appeal while reaffirming community ties and traditions.
